China's Central Enterprises Withdraw From Hotel Sector
January 28, 2010 By editorAccording to the official website of China's State-owned Assets Supervision and Administration Commission, in 2010 most central state-owned enterprises will start to divest their interest in, or reorganize ownership of, hotels that are not part of their primary businesses.

Nike Admits Poor Labor Practice By OEM
January 28, 2010 By editorAccording to the Nike's 2007-2009 Corporate Social Responsibility Report, more than 20% of Nike's original equipment manufacturers have asked their employees to work excessive overtime hours and this number is still on the increase.
